Commit Graph

75 Commits

Author SHA1 Message Date
1158e855c2 feat(shell): add enable option 2026-05-24 16:00:17 +02:00
c3239c544a feat(stylix): add enable option 2026-05-24 16:00:16 +02:00
a191c89549 feat(k8s): add enable option 2026-05-24 16:00:14 +02:00
7d4e514f97 feat(browser): add enable option 2026-05-24 16:00:13 +02:00
a5adea70ea feat(music): add enable option 2026-05-24 16:00:10 +02:00
e84079647b feat(terminal): add enable option 2026-05-24 16:00:09 +02:00
fef88cf1a4 feat(keepassxc): add enable option 2026-05-24 16:00:03 +02:00
87ff32bac3 feat(direnv): add enable option 2026-05-24 15:59:59 +02:00
0ecfe7d86d feat(nvim): add enable option 2026-05-24 15:59:57 +02:00
f2ffedfb76 feat(devenv): add enable option 2026-05-24 15:59:56 +02:00
bc2f0477ca feat(pandoc): add enable option 2026-05-24 15:59:55 +02:00
0826ac78e1 feat(dconf): add enable option 2026-05-24 15:59:53 +02:00
36948fa1e9 feat(nodejs): add enable option 2026-05-24 15:59:52 +02:00
e5fad8a398 feat(vscode): add enable option 2026-05-24 15:59:51 +02:00
adce0a0872 feat(bruno): add enable option 2026-05-24 15:59:49 +02:00
a9ae884349 feat(infra): add enable option 2026-05-24 15:59:48 +02:00
a906b9b89d feat(docker): add enable option 2026-05-24 15:59:46 +02:00
a74a184035 feat(go): add enable option 2026-05-24 15:59:45 +02:00
505aa1d356 feat(ticketing): add enable option 2026-05-24 15:59:43 +02:00
0dbc007a90 feat(database): add redis to database module 2026-04-30 15:07:10 +02:00
6a30a431f8 refactor: simplify 'user' options 2026-04-21 17:10:42 +02:00
8b109af08b fix: add 'devenv' to 'astyanax' and 'work' hosts 2026-04-21 15:51:12 +02:00
9b9c580a7f fix: disable xdg user dirs auto create 2026-04-17 12:47:25 +02:00
3478fac832 feat: add 'ticketing' module 2026-03-27 13:23:04 +01:00
916e732ce6 refactor: adopt modular secrets approach 2026-03-17 19:44:04 +01:00
804305abf9 fix: resolve incorrect imports 2026-03-12 09:31:57 +01:00
af8555cbe1 feat: add tirith to work host 2026-03-12 09:31:31 +01:00
1ecb690f0d refactor: namespace git cli options under git module 2026-03-11 21:25:32 +01:00
83cb9cdec1 refactor: move vscode.nix to vscode/default.nix 2026-03-11 21:25:32 +01:00
754deff57f refactor: move nodejs.nix to nodejs/default.nix 2026-03-11 21:25:32 +01:00
890146bc9d refactor: use 'import-as-enable' pattern 2026-03-11 21:25:32 +01:00
19617326f0 feat: add 'infra' module (and use on work host) 2026-03-11 21:25:32 +01:00
4fae852ab1 feat: add database module 2026-03-11 21:25:32 +01:00
030010a66f refactor(home): organize home manager modules 2026-03-11 21:25:32 +01:00
56efbd8ab5 chore: add 'anki' module to 'work' host 2026-03-11 21:25:32 +01:00
7033407c23 fix: add /etc/xdg to XDG_CONFIG_DIRS for GNOME session 2026-03-11 21:25:32 +01:00
388feede95 feat: add 'secrets' module to work host 2026-03-11 21:25:32 +01:00
2883d6f4f3 feat: add golang module to work host 2026-03-11 21:25:32 +01:00
1bf71bf066 fix: update 'work' host modules 2026-03-11 21:25:32 +01:00
d06e8d975e feat: add 'nodejs' module (and use on 'work' host) 2026-03-11 21:25:32 +01:00
9cbd0cc316 feat: set up 'opencode' on work host 2026-03-11 21:25:32 +01:00
0089087f52 feat: add 'vscode' module to work host 2026-03-11 21:25:32 +01:00
f9ea95f346 refactor: extract 'pandoc' module 2026-03-11 21:25:32 +01:00
0b853ebf4b fix: add 'lib' as default module 2026-03-11 21:25:32 +01:00
239456efbc feat: set up 'stylix' 2026-03-11 21:25:32 +01:00
4840108bb0 fix: improve 'ai-tools' module (host-specific options) 2026-03-11 21:25:32 +01:00
b3247589e0 refactor(nixGL): extract 'nixGL' wrapper 2026-03-11 21:25:32 +01:00
2c36290054 feat: add 'bruno' module 2026-03-11 21:25:32 +01:00
ff667438a0 feat: set up 'music' module 2026-03-11 21:25:32 +01:00
2ca4e72ad7 feat: add 'direnv' module 2026-03-11 21:25:32 +01:00